Description

FIPS 140-3 Level 3 Validated for flagship military-grade security. OS/device independent. Multi-PIN (Admin and User) option. Global or session read-only option. FIPS 140-3 Level 3 Validated with XTS-AES 256-bit hardware encryption. The Kingston® IronKey™ Keypad 200 series are OS-independent hardware-encrypted USB Type-A and USB Type-C®* drives with an alphanumeric keypad for easy-to-use PIN access. The KP200 series is FIPS 140-3 Level 3 Validated for military-grade security with enhancements that elevate the bar for data protection and incorporates XTS-AES 256-bit hardware-based encryption. Its circuitry is covered by a layer of special epoxy that makes it virtually impossible to remove components without damaging them; this tough epoxy stops attacks against the semiconductor components.. The drive is designed to be tamper evident to alert owners. It also incorporates brute force password attack protection, and BadUSB protection with digitally signed firmware. The alphanumeric keypad is coated with a layer of polymer that protects the keys and hides key usage through analysis of fingerprints on the keys.. Fast dual-channel performance is offered on KP200 drives with 512GB and on KP200C drives with 64GB-512GB capacities.. The KP200 series utilises a built-in rechargeable battery that can be used to unlock the drive first without using any software, and then plug it into any device that supports USB Type-A or USB Type-C mass storage device. This gives users the most flexibility across different platform types and operating systems.. With the Multi-PIN option (Admin/User), the keypad can be used to set up an easy-to-remember but hard-to guess alphanumeric PIN for the Admin or User accounts. Admin can restore a User PIN and provide access to the drive should the User PIN be forgotten, or if the drive is locked after reaching the maximum of 10 User login attempts. With both Admin and User PINs enabled, KP200 will lock the User PIN after 10 failed login attempts; if the Admin PIN is entered incorrectly 10 times in a row, brute force attack protection will crypto-erase the drive, destroy the data forever, and reset it.. The drive also provides two levels of Read-Only (or Write-Protect) modes – a Global mode that can be set by Admin, and a session-only mode that can be set by User. Read-Only modes can protect the drive from malware on untrusted systems. In addition, Admin can load content and set Global Read-Only mode, so that User can access the data but not make any changes.. Admin can also set a Global Read-Only mode that sets the drive in Read-Only mode until reset.". Performance. Compatible operating systems. Microsoft Windows, macOS, Linux, Chrome OS, Android. Plug and Play. Yes. Write speed. 115 MB/s. Read speed. 145 MB/s. USB version. 3.2 Gen 1 (3.1 Gen 1). Device interface. USB Type-A. Capacity. 128 GB. Design. LED indicators. Pin. Protection features. Waterproof, Dust resistant. International Protection (IP) code. IP68. Key ring. Yes. Product colour. Blue. Form factor. Sleeve. Security. User and admin roles. Yes. Read-only function. Yes. Keypad number of keys. 11. Keypad integrated. Yes. Hardware encryption. Yes. Security algorithms. FIPS 140-3, 256-bit AES-XTS. Password protection. Yes. PIN-secured access. Yes. Weight & dimensions. Weight. 25 g. Height. 10.6 mm. Depth. 80 mm. Width. 20.1 mm. Packaging data. Package type. Blister. Package weight. 48.2 g. Package height. 184.2 mm. Package depth. 12.4 mm. Package width. 129.5 mm.
